U.S. Historical Usage

The name Chancy was first seen in the United States in 1880.

Chancy has ranked as high as #3765 nationally, which occurred in 1978, and has been most popular in Texas.

In the past 5 years the name Chancy has been trending up compared to the previous 5 years.
